Signals and Systems by Tarun Kumar Rawat is a comprehensive undergraduate textbook published by Oxford University Press . It is highly regarded by students for its "student-friendly" approach, often recommended for GATE and ESE aspirants who find more advanced texts like Oppenheim difficult to navigate.
